IBM Tivoli Monitoring Express prior 6.1.0 Enterprise Portal kde.dll heap-based overflow

A vulnerability was found in IBM Tivoli Monitoring Express (Directory Service Software) and classified as critical. Affected by this issue is an unknown function in the library kde.dll of the component Enterprise Portal.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a heap-based overflow vulnerability. Using CWE to declare the problem leads to CWE-122. A heap overflow condition is a buffer overflow, where the buffer that can be overwritten is allocated in the heap portion of memory, generally meaning that the buffer was allocated using a routine such as malloc(). Impacted is confidentiality, integrity, and availability. CVE summarizes:
Heap-based buffer overflow in kde.dll in IBM Tivoli Monitoring Express 6.1.0 before Fix Pack 2, as used in Tivoli Universal Agent, Windows OS Monitoring agent, and Enterprise Portal Server, all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code by sending a long string to a certain TCP port.
The weakness was disclosed 04/22/2007 by CIRT with CIRT.DK (Website). The advisory is available at securityfocus.com. This vulnerability is handled as CVE-2007-2137 since 04/18/2007. The exploitation is known to be easy. The attack may be launched remotely. No form of authentication is required for exploitation. Technical details are known, but there is no available exploit.
It is declared as proof-of-concept.
Upgrading to version 6.1.0 eliminates this vulnerability. Furthermore it is possible to detect and prevent this kind of attack with TippingPoint and the filter 11724.
The vulnerability is also documented in the vulnerability database at X-Force (33746).
